Mountain bike trails around Nancuise are situated within the Jura Mountains, offering a diverse landscape for cycling. The region features uplifted limestone plateaus, hidden valleys, and steep ridges, providing varied terrain for mountain bikers. Extensive forests, including spruce and fir trees, offer shaded routes, while numerous lakes such as Lacs d'Étival and Lac de Chalain provide scenic backdrops. This varied topography ensures a range of challenges, from gentle paths to technical sections with significant elevation changes.

Located in the heart of the Petite Montagne, the village of Arinthod reveals beautiful architecture. Its triangular square lined with arcades and decorated with a fountain dates from 1750. The atmosphere is pleasant, especially on Saturday morning, market day.

Orgelet is a pretty village of 1600 inhabitants. It has a fortified church, mansions, picturesque streets, a former Bernardine convent, a site of the old castle. Guided tours are organized regularly and a historical and panoramic walking tour allows you to discover the city in an hour. There are over 20 mountain bike trails available around Nancuise. These routes offer a mix of challenges, with 5 easy trails and 16 moderate trails, catering to various skill levels.
The terrain around Nancuise, situated in the Jura Mountains, is diverse. You'll encounter uplifted limestone plateaus, hidden valleys, and steep ridges. Trails often lead through extensive forests of spruce and fir, offering shaded routes, and feature varied elevation changes. The region's undulating landscape around its many lakes also provides attractive riding experiences.
Yes, the Nancuise area offers several options suitable for families. There are 5 easy mountain bike trails that provide a gentler experience. The broader Jura Mountains also feature numerous waymarked cycling itineraries, some of which are designed to be accessible for families.
Many trails in the Jura Mountains, including those around Nancuise, are generally dog-friendly. However, it's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ially in forested areas or near livestock, and to check local regulations for specific trails or nature reserves like the Haut-Jura Regional Nature Park.
Many routes offer scenic views and pass by natural features. For instance, the View of Lake Vouglans – Lake Vouglans Viewpoint loop from Orgelet provides stunning vistas of Lac de Vouglans. The region is also known for its numerous lakes, such as Lacs d'Étival and Lac de Chalain, and impressive waterfalls like the Quinquenouille Waterfall, which can be found along various routes.
Yes, many of the mountain bike trails around Nancuise are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. An example is the Viewpoint – Neglia–Arinthod Connection loop from Onoz, which offers a substantial ride through the local landscape.
The best time for mountain biking in Nancuise and the Jura Mountains is typically from spring through autumn. During these seasons, the weather is generally mild, and the trails are clear of snow. Summer offers lush forests and pleasant temperatures, while spring and autumn provide vibrant foliage and fewer crowds.
The mountain bike trails around Nancuise are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.1 stars from over 20 reviews. Riders often praise the diverse terrain, the immersion in nature provided by the extensive forests, and the scenic backdrops of the region's lakes.
Yes, for experienced riders seeking longer and more challenging routes, the area offers several moderate trails with significant elevation gain. The Ox Cave – Arinthod loop from Arinthod, for example, is a 34.6 km trail with considerable climbing, taking over 3 hours to complete through varied terrain.
